Description of the problem | Over past couple of months, vehicle had issues of start/no start. Being frustrated, i took vehicle to dealer on 7/3/17. Dealer replaced the tipm same day. On july 4th vehicle still experience start/no start. Returned the vehicle back to the dealer on 7/6/17 and i am awaiting results from dealer regarding the issue. Was told by the dealer chrysler is having issues with the tipm and excessive heat on engine seems to play a major factor in the failure of the tipm. |
